Another kiosk at Boulder Knoll Farm on Boulder Road will be refurbished by early May, Simone noted, in time for a May 19 hike sponsored by the Environment Committee. Committee member Robert Deasy said he’s hiked the farm trail loop that will be used during the sponsored hike in May. It’s located on the south side of the road and leads through meadows and tall grass. On the north side of the open space property, Deasy recently saw a “large bird behind the barn” that was definitely a raptor and possibly a bald eagle. “It was 200 yards away,” but without binoculars, Deasy couldn’t be sure of the species.
